روز برنامه‌نویس مبارک 🤩🎉 از هدایای روز برنامه‌نویس جا نمونی ⌛
۰ ثانیه
۰ دقیقه
۰ ساعت
۵ Mehran Darkaleh
عدم کارکرد درست php debug
جامعه پی اچ پی ایجاد شده در ۰۴ مرداد ۱۴۰۱

با سلام و احترام

طبق دستور عمل پلاگین php debug ،

xdebug نسخه 3 ان را نصب کردم و در خروجی phpinfo هم چک کردم که xbedug نصب شده و فایل کانفیگ پلاگین php debug هم ایجاد کردم

ولی در صورتی که خط برنامه breakpoint میگذارم و بروی دکمه launch کلیک میکنم برنامه روی آن نقطه که breakpoint گذاشتم متوقف نمیشه و کامل اجرا میشه مشکل نمیدانم کجاس ممنون میشم راهنمایی کنید

سلام دوست عزیز

با توجه به این مورد که خطای شما به تنظیماتتون بر میگرده و باید خودتون بررسی کنید براتون لینک‌های زیر رو میذارم مطالعه کنید

https://www.srijan.net/resources/blog/tutorial-using-xdebugger-with-php-vscode-to-debug

https://www.cloudways.com/blog/php-debug

موفق باشید ?

محمد گازری ۰۴ مرداد ۱۴۰۱، ۱۸:۱۸

سلام مجدد

ممنون از پاسخی که دادید . لینک‌ها را بررسی کردم مشکل از کانفیگ نبود. نسخه php 8.1 بود این مشکل رو این نسخه وجود داشت ولی وقتی نسخه php7.4 کردم با همان کانفیک پلاگین php debugg بدون مشکل کار کرد می‌خواستم بدانم شما این پلاگین را روی نسخه php8.1 تست کردید ؟

------------

فقط می‌خواستم بدانم آیا میشه روی یک قسمت از برنامه breakpoint گذاشت و وقتی برنامه از سمت کلاینت(مرورگر) اجرا شد. هیچ پاسخی به کلاینت داده نشه و برنامه تو همان خط کد که مشخص شده متوقف بشه و بشه جزئیات متغییر‌ها را در vscode مشاهده کرد

Mehran Darkaleh ۰۶ مرداد ۱۴۰۱، ۱۸:۳۲

سلام مجدد

خیر بنده از ادیتور دیگری استفاده می‌کنم

محمد گازری ۰۶ مرداد ۱۴۰۱، ۱۸:۳۴

اوکی

آیا سوال دوم من امکان پذیر می‌باشد

Mehran Darkaleh ۰۶ مرداد ۱۴۰۱، ۱۸:۳۶

شما اون نقاط رو دارید داخل کد ادیتور تعریف می‌کنید

برنامه توسط وب‌سرور اجرا میشه و به اون دیتا دسترسی نداره!

بهترین پاسخ
محمد گازری ۰۶ مرداد ۱۴۰۱، ۱۸:۵۷